Petaluma Housing Market Report – June 2026
Here's a look at how the Petaluma, CA real estate market performed in June 2026, based on actual sold data from the MLS.
Market Snapshot
- Homes Sold: 67
- Median Sale Price: $940,000
- Average Sale Price: $1,206,070
- Average Price Per Sq Ft: $588
- Average Days on Market: 49
- Sale-to-List Price Ratio: 102.1%
Month-Over-Month Trends
Compared to May, the median sale price in Petaluma moved 5.6% up (from $890,000 to $940,000). The number of homes sold was 6.3% up compared to the prior month (63 vs. 67). Average days on market shifted 7.5% down (53 days to 49 days).
Year-Over-Year Comparison
Compared to June 2025, the median sale price is 7.7% up (from $872,500 to $940,000). Sales volume is 16.2% down year-over-year.
What This Means
Petaluma's housing market is showing some encouraging momentum as we move into summer. The median sale price of $940,000 represents solid gains both month-over-month and year-over-year, suggesting sustained buyer demand despite the broader economic headwinds many California markets have faced. More importantly, homes are selling faster—averaging just 49 days on market, down from 53 days in May. This acceleration indicates that well-priced properties are finding buyers relatively quickly, a healthy sign for the market.
What's particularly telling is the sale-to-list price ratio of 102.1%, meaning homes are selling slightly above asking price on average. This suggests we're in a relatively balanced market where sellers maintain some leverage, but it's not runaway appreciation. The inventory situation remains manageable with 112 active listings, though notably these properties are averaging 105 days on market—significantly longer than what sold. This gap hints that some sellers may be pricing optimistically or that buyer preferences are quite selective.
The year-over-year decline in sales volume is worth monitoring, though keep in mind this may partly reflect improved data collection rather than a true market slowdown. The consistent price appreciation and healthy days-on-market figures paint a picture of a market that's steady rather than explosive, which aligns with broader Sonoma County trends as buyers carefully navigate current financing costs.
Petaluma Sales by Zip Code
| Zip Code | Homes Sold | Median Price | Avg $/SqFt | Avg DOM |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 94954 | 36 | $917,000 | $521 | 46 |
| 94952 | 31 | $1,085,000 | $665 | 52 |
Sales by Property Type
| Property Type | Homes Sold | Median Price | Avg $/SqFt |
|---|---|---|---|
| SINGLE_FAMILY | 61 | $965,000 | $589 |
| CONDOS | 3 | $659,000 | $574 |
| TOWNHOMES | 2 | $726,250 | $521 |
| OTHER | 1 | $640,000 | $696 |
Sales by Price Range
| Price Range | Homes Sold |
|---|---|
| $300K - $399K | 1 |
| $400K - $499K | 2 |
| $500K - $749K | 7 |
| $750K+ | 57 |
Current Active Listings
As of this report, there are 112 active listings in Petaluma with a median asking price of $917,475 and an average of 105 days on market.
